I like the second revision WAY more than the first. The vocals are all a bit sibilant, and lacking in much body. But the drums and guitars and bass all play nice with each other. Adding some body back into the vocals, and cutting a bunch of that harshness whenever there's an S noise early on (it seems to go away more later on) will make this a really solid U2-in-the-90s sounding mix, but angrier!
